DOH: Bacolod still Covid high risk area; 2 Delta cases, 11 contacts locked down

Bacolod City remains a high risk area for COVID-19 and is under alert level 3, the Department of Health announced Monday, September 6.

Bacolod City had 77 new COVID-19 cases on Monday for a total of 1,117 active cases, the DOH said.

Eleven close contacts of the two Bacolod residents who recently tested positive for the Delta variant have been traced and locked down in their homes until their new COVID-19 test results are out, Dr. Chris Sorongon, Bacolod Emergency Operations Center deputy for medical data and analysis, said Monday.

The two new Delta variant cases in Bacolod are a 32-year-old hospital health care worker from Barangay Singcang, and a 31-year-old unemployed Sum-ag resident, he told DIGICAST NEGROS on Sunday.

The health care worker from Singcang has eight close contacts and the Sum-ag resident has three, he said.*
